The oil floats because it is lighter than water. For example, alcohols contain a polar region that forms hydrogen bonds (-OH) and a non-polar carbon backbone. Have students look at the models of water and alcohol molecules on their activity sheet . It … Hence, the solubility of alcohols in water is determined by the length of the non-polar carbon backbone – the longer it is, the less soluble the alcohol. that's the reason for its non polarity. Drinking alcohol (ethanol) contains a short 2-carbon atom backbone, and therefore dissolves in water at any ratio.
